Microsoft AI Copilot and Excel champion tips drive new spreadsheet practices
Diarmuid Early, the 2025 Excel World Champion, advises professionals to replace long manual formulas with functions such as SUMIFS, warning that hand‑entered calculations are time‑consuming and prone to errors. Early, who previously worked at BCG and Deutsche Bank and now runs his own consultancy, stresses the importance of reviewing results critically to avoid hidden mistakes.
On 25 June 2026 Microsoft launched "Skills for Copilot" in Excel, enabling users to create reusable, AI‑driven workflows for data handling. The rollout opens a new automation layer for freelancers who specialize in advanced Excel tasks, potentially raising their rates.
